The Young Spinner Earns Surprise Inclusion in English Test Series Squad
England have opted for a twelve-player squad just two days ahead of the first Ashes Test, with the 22-year-old spinner securing a unexpected spot.
The 22-year-old’s inclusion indicates that the visiting team will delay until the morning of the initial match to determine whether Perth Stadium pitch favor four seamers or the addition of a spin bowler.
Jofra Archer and Mark Wood are included in the selected squad, indicating there are no doubts about their fast bowler's fitness.
Gus Atkinson and Brydon Carse round out the attack, with Carse most likely to miss out if the spinner makes the final team.
Ground Conditions Favor Pace Bowlers
Brendon McCullum had been anticipated to opt for an pace-only lineup on a venue that has hosted five previous Tests.
In those matches, 134 wickets have fallen to pace bowling, with only a small number to spin bowling.
Among these 40 wickets, Australia’s Nathan Lyon has taken the bulk, while overseas slow bowlers combined have just a handful.
On a ground renowned for its speed and carry, and whose curator, the pitch preparer, stated that these characteristics are “a mainstay and not going to change,” a side relying on fast bowlers is still the probable choice.
